Abstract

Arab countries understand the importance of the Internet of things for the development of society. This entails many efforts to conduct research related to the Internet of things in the Arab countries. Analysing contributions of researchers to the Internet of things research could be useful to go further in this filed. In this study, bibliometric techniques are used to investigate publications indexed in the Scopus database with the affiliation to the Arab countries. The paper used research outputs of Arab nations as quantitative measure, while it also used citation rates and citation scores for qualitative measure. Data analysis focuses on the growth in the Internet of things research, types of publication, core journals, subject and keyword analysis, top productive authors, top productive institutes and countries, and collaborative countries with the Arab countries. Findings of the study highlighted the differences among the Arab group countries with regard to IoT research. In addition, the Arab nations appeared performing better in IoT research than the environmental and medical research.
